This paper describes a method for an object related reactive offset maneuver increasing the number of action alternatives for an autonomous ground vehicle. The method improves a variety of time-critical maneuvers as for example merging into moving traffic, changing lanes, passing other traffic participants as well as emergency obstacle avoidance without having to replan a path using high-level planning methods. It is especially targeted at autonomous driving on country roads. As oncoming traffic increases the relative speed between participants, a quick response to changes of the traffic situation are critically important. Moreover the method does not require constant vehicle velocities throughout a lane change maneuver as most existing approaches do. Simulations show improvements of the behaviour capabilities of an autonomous vehicle using the presented lateral reactive offset maneuvers.
